Man loses life in freak accident

By IANS,

Chandigarh: A freak accident here Sunday claimed the life of a middle-aged man, police said.

“Narinder Singh, 43, was coming out of a beauty parlour when this accident happened. When he pushed the glass door, a part of it suddenly broke and he fell on it,” said a police officer.

“He received serious injuries near his private parts and started bleeding profusely. He was rushed to the government hospital where doctors declared him brought dead,” said the officer.

Singh was a native of Uttar Pradesh. He was working in a senior managerial position in a shoe manufacturing company at Baddi town, Himachal Pradesh’s industrial hub, some 30 km from here.

The police have registered a case and started their investigation.

Mohammed Ibrahim, owner of the beauty parlour, said: “Narinder was our regular customer and he had come today (Sunday) to take a hair wig. He was in a hurry and said that he had to go to some religious ceremony that he had left in-between.”
